Substance profile
Nickel(II) octanoate
Nickel(II) octanoate is a chemical substance with the molecular formula C16H30NiO4.

02 · GHS classification
Hazards and label elements
Harmonised classification under CLP Annex VI. This is the legally binding classification in the EU; other jurisdictions may differ.
| Code | Hazard statement |
|---|---|
| H350i | May cause cancer by inhalation. |
| H341 | Suspected of causing genetic defects <state route of exposure if it is conclusively proven that no other routes of exposure cause the hazard>. |
| H360D | May damage the unborn child. |
| H372 | Causes damage to organs <or state all organs affected, if known> through prolonged or repeated exposure <state route of exposure if it is conclusively proven that no other routes of exposure cause the hazard>. |
| H314 | Causes severe skin burns and eye damage. |
| H334 | May cause allergy or asthma symptoms or breathing difficulties if inhaled. |
| H317 | May cause an allergic skin reaction. |
| H400 | Very toxic to aquatic life. |
| H410 | Very toxic to aquatic life with long lasting effects. |
